<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a composition member of a picture frame in which predetermined quantity of frame members can be easily inserted against corner members and both of the members will not be unsteady even if no adhesive is used. <P>SOLUTION: The composition member has a pair of insertion holes 5, 6 to insert a frame member of a U-shaped cross section which are formed in a right angle, and comprises a corner member 7a which forms a fitting projection 9 in the inner peripheral wall of an insertion hole 5 and a fitting member 8a which can be inserted in the insertion hole 5. The fitting member 8a has an insertion part 10 of U-shaped cross section fitting to the insertion hole 5 and a guide part 11 with slightly smaller periphery than the insertion part 10 connected continuously to the insertion part 10. A fitting recessed part 13 is formed to insert part 10, and the fitting projection 9 fits to the fitting recessed part 13, and prevents the fitting member 8a from coming out of the corner member 2a when insertion part 10 is inserted in the insertion hole 5, and the dimensional relationship is maintained in which a press fit gap is formed to be press fitted in the frame member between the insertion hole 5 and its guide part 11 inserted therein.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2008,JPO&INPIT
